date() 함수 포맷
Language/PHP 2010. 4. 30. 14:34date()함수
format |
기능 |
예 |
Y |
연도를 네자리 숫자로 출력 |
2001년의 경우 2001의 네자리로 출력 |
y |
연도를 두자리 숫자로 출력 |
2001년의 경우 01의 두자리로 출력 |
M |
월을 세 자리 단축형 영문자로 출력 |
3월을 March의 단축형인 Mar로 출력 |
F |
월을 완전한 영문자로 출력 |
3월의 경우 March로 출력 |
m |
월을 두자리 단위의 숫자로 출력 |
3월의 경우 3이 아닌 03으로 출력 |
n |
m과 동일한 옵션이나 단 1~9월까지는 한자리 숫자로 출력 |
3월의 경우 03이 아닌 3으로 출력 |
d |
일자를 두자리 숫자로 출력 |
01~31 |
j |
일자를 출력하는데 10일 이하는 한자리수로 출력 |
1~9, 10~31 |
l |
원전한 영문자로 요일을 출력 |
일요일의 경우 Sunday로 출력 |
D |
세자리의 단축형 영문자로 요일을 출력 |
일요일의 경우 Sun으로 출력 |
w |
요일을 한자리 숫자로 출력 |
일-0, 월-1, 화-2 |
g |
시간을 12시간제로 출력 |
23시의 경우 오후 11시이므로 11로 출력하고 20시의 경우 오후 8시이므로 08이 아닌 8로 출력 |
h |
시간을 12시간제로 출력 |
23시의 경우 오후 11시이므로 11로 출력하고 20시의 경우 오후 8시이므로 08로 출력 |
a |
am이나 pm으로 출력 |
|
A |
AM이나 PM으로 출력 |
|
i |
분을 두자리 숫자로 출력 |
00~59 |
s |
초를 두자리 숫자로 출력 |
00~59 |
z |
인자로 전달한 날짜가 그 해의 몇번째 날짜인지를 출력한다. 이 값은 0부터 시작하므로 윤년이 아닌 경우의 12월31일은 364로 출력한다. |
|
t |
인자로 잔달한 해당 월의 총 일자수를 출력한다. 2001년 2월의 경우 총 28일이 존재하므로 28을 출력한다. |
[출처] 날짜 관련 함수(PHP) (인천중앙IT) |작성자 heejjoo |
'Language > PHP' 카테고리의 다른 글
시간 함수 (0) | 2010.04.30 |
---|---|
date() 함수 예제 (0) | 2010.04.30 |
@의 역할 (0) | 2010.04.27 |
php 배열 (0) | 2010.04.27 |
PHP - $_SERVER 함수 (1) | 2010.04.22 |